工厂电气与PLC控制技术第4章PPT课件
合集下载
相关主题
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
线连接,屏蔽线接到该通道的SLD端。
2) 电压输入信号存在噪声和纹波干扰时,可在该 通道的V+和COM端并接0.1~0.47μF/25V电容。
3) 电磁干扰严重时,将各通道的SLD端与模块上 的GND、FG端连接,再与PLC的机架接地相连。
4) 切勿将主电路及高电压电线靠近模块的控制线 和信号线,更不可将它们包絷在一起。
6) BFM#21:零点和增益调整控制。
b1、b0值为1、0时禁止零点、增益设定值改动; 为0、1时允许零点与增益设定值改动;为0、1,即 禁止调整。
7) BFM#22:需要调整的输入通道的零点 与增益值允许改动与否。
由G1、O1(即b1、b0状态)、G2、O2 (b3、b2状态)、G3、O3(b5、b4状态)、 G4、O4(b7、b6状态)分别来控制通道 CH1~CH4的增益、零点允许改动与否。
4、 模块与 PLC主机的数据通信
由FROM/TO指令执行
在系统运行前首先由 PLC主机通过TO指令对 模块进行写操作以完成必要的初始化设置:
1) 各输入通道的输入方式代码写入BFM#0。
2) 设定各输入通道的平均采样次数。
3) 各通道零点与增益值的调整
零点值(偏置值)是指数字量输出为0时的 输入值,增益值是指数字量输出为+1000时的 输入值。为保证一定的控制精度和准确性而需 要对输入通道的零点值和增益值进行必要的调 整。如图4-3所示各通道的输入模拟量与输出 数字量的关系
表4-1 FX2的特殊功能模块
标题添加
点击此处输入相 关文本内容
标题添加
点击此处输入相 关文本内容
总体概述
点击此处输入 相关文本内容
点击此处输入 相关文本内容
2
第一节 模拟量输入、输出处理模块
一、模拟量A/D转换输入模块 FX-4AD 4通道、12位高精度 主要功能:电流或电压输入信号—→数字量
5) 模块外部接线变更时,其补偿值和增益值应重 新设定。
3、缓冲数据寄存器(BFM)的编号与分配
缓冲数据寄存器:存放经ADC转换后得到的数字量
FX2-4AD内的缓冲数据寄存区间是由32个16位的 数据寄存器组成,其编号为BFM#0~BFM#31。
各缓冲数据寄存器的用途及存放内容如表4-3所示 一、带*号的10个BFM:用于初始化设置 二、不带*号的22个BFM:10个BFM用于存放数据供
同一模拟量输入模块既可连接电压信号也可 连接电流信号。接线方式如图4-2
电压信号:接在V+与COM端 电流信号:接在I+和COM端
短接该通道的V+与I+
Байду номын сангаас
2N
图4-1 特殊功能I/O模块编号
图4-2 输入电压信号和电流信号时模块的外部接线
外部布线时要注意以下几点: 1) 信号源与模块输入端之间要采用带屏蔽的双绞
10)BFM#29:存放出错信息 由各位状态决定。如b2为0表示DC24V电源正
常,为1表示电源有故障。在用户程序中可用FROM 指令将其读入以便进行相应的故障处理,BFM#29 其他各位出错信息如表4-4所示。 11)BFM#30:存放模块识别码K2010
表4-4 BFM#29状态
注:其中b4~b7,b13~b15未定义。
例如若BFM#22的G1、O1位(增益、零点 位)均置1,则存放在BFM#23和BFM#24中 的零点和增益设定值就可送入CH1中的零点 和增益值寄存器中。各输入通道的增益与 零点既可统一调整也可单独调整。
8) BFM#23:存放设定零点值 (以5mV/20μA为步距),默认值为0。
9) BFM#24:存放设定增益值 (以5mV/20μA为步距),默认值为5000。
存入相应缓冲数据寄存器) 5) 调节输入模拟量直至达到相应增益值。 6) 增益(GAIN)按钮一次(增益数字量就存入相应缓
冲数据寄存器) 其他通道的增益偏置值设置可依上述步骤同样进行,各
通道设置完毕将方式开关旋至READY位置。
当模块初始化设置完成,在程序运行过程 中示需要,可用FROM指令从相应缓冲数据寄存 器读入数据。
2) BFM#1~#4:平均值采样次数设定。
设定范围为1~4096。超过此范围按默认值8处理。
3) BFM#5~#8:存放输入的平均值数字量
4) BFM#9~#12:存放输入的当前值数字量
5) BFM#20 :快速重置默认位。
置1时各设定值恢复到默认值;置0时允许重新设 置,默认值定为H0000。
1、 FX-4AD的主要技术指标 每一个输入通道设置成电流输入或电压输入方 式 两种输入方式下的主要技术指标如表4-2所示
表4-2 FX-4AD技术指标
2、模块的编号与外部连线 特殊功能模块通过软电缆接在FX2主机右侧的
I/O扩展总线上,从最近主机的那个特殊功能模块 开始顺序编号为0~7号。如图4-1
为确保可靠无误,在进行初始化处理和读 取相应数据前都必须先读取BFM#30模块识别 码以便对模块进行确认。
BFM#0 的默认值为H0000,CH1~CH4都以电压 信号输入方式工作。
例如:在图4-1中如果程序运行中执行
指令后 CH1~CH4的工作方式分别是: CH1为电压信号输入,信号范围是-10V~+10V CH2为电流信号输入,信号范围是+4mA~+20mA CH3为电流信号输入,信号范围是-20mA~+20mA CH4关闭
PLC读取,另外12个空置不用
表4-3 FX-4AD BFM#0~BFM#31的分配
( 续上表 )
1)BFM#0:输入方式设定,十六进制4位数表示各 通道的初始化内容,从最低开始依次控制通道 CH1~CH4,每一位的有效数范围是0~3:
0-输入为电压信号,信号范围为-10~+10V; 1-输入为电流信号,信号范围为+4~+20mA; 2-输入为电流信号,信号范围为-20~+20mA; 3-通道关闭,不接受任何信号
图4-3 增益值和零点值的调整
模块的零点与增益调整也可用模块上的增益和偏置调节 按钮与选择开关。无论采用何种方法设置前都必须先将 H0001写入BFM#21。
采用硬件设置的步骤是: 1)模块与PLC主机连接如并接上电源 2) 将FX-4AD方式开关旋至CH1 3)将输入模拟量与CH1相连,调节输入量到需要数值。 4) 按下偏置按钮(OFFSET)一次(偏置值的数字量就
2) 电压输入信号存在噪声和纹波干扰时,可在该 通道的V+和COM端并接0.1~0.47μF/25V电容。
3) 电磁干扰严重时,将各通道的SLD端与模块上 的GND、FG端连接,再与PLC的机架接地相连。
4) 切勿将主电路及高电压电线靠近模块的控制线 和信号线,更不可将它们包絷在一起。
6) BFM#21:零点和增益调整控制。
b1、b0值为1、0时禁止零点、增益设定值改动; 为0、1时允许零点与增益设定值改动;为0、1,即 禁止调整。
7) BFM#22:需要调整的输入通道的零点 与增益值允许改动与否。
由G1、O1(即b1、b0状态)、G2、O2 (b3、b2状态)、G3、O3(b5、b4状态)、 G4、O4(b7、b6状态)分别来控制通道 CH1~CH4的增益、零点允许改动与否。
4、 模块与 PLC主机的数据通信
由FROM/TO指令执行
在系统运行前首先由 PLC主机通过TO指令对 模块进行写操作以完成必要的初始化设置:
1) 各输入通道的输入方式代码写入BFM#0。
2) 设定各输入通道的平均采样次数。
3) 各通道零点与增益值的调整
零点值(偏置值)是指数字量输出为0时的 输入值,增益值是指数字量输出为+1000时的 输入值。为保证一定的控制精度和准确性而需 要对输入通道的零点值和增益值进行必要的调 整。如图4-3所示各通道的输入模拟量与输出 数字量的关系
表4-1 FX2的特殊功能模块
标题添加
点击此处输入相 关文本内容
标题添加
点击此处输入相 关文本内容
总体概述
点击此处输入 相关文本内容
点击此处输入 相关文本内容
2
第一节 模拟量输入、输出处理模块
一、模拟量A/D转换输入模块 FX-4AD 4通道、12位高精度 主要功能:电流或电压输入信号—→数字量
5) 模块外部接线变更时,其补偿值和增益值应重 新设定。
3、缓冲数据寄存器(BFM)的编号与分配
缓冲数据寄存器:存放经ADC转换后得到的数字量
FX2-4AD内的缓冲数据寄存区间是由32个16位的 数据寄存器组成,其编号为BFM#0~BFM#31。
各缓冲数据寄存器的用途及存放内容如表4-3所示 一、带*号的10个BFM:用于初始化设置 二、不带*号的22个BFM:10个BFM用于存放数据供
同一模拟量输入模块既可连接电压信号也可 连接电流信号。接线方式如图4-2
电压信号:接在V+与COM端 电流信号:接在I+和COM端
短接该通道的V+与I+
Байду номын сангаас
2N
图4-1 特殊功能I/O模块编号
图4-2 输入电压信号和电流信号时模块的外部接线
外部布线时要注意以下几点: 1) 信号源与模块输入端之间要采用带屏蔽的双绞
10)BFM#29:存放出错信息 由各位状态决定。如b2为0表示DC24V电源正
常,为1表示电源有故障。在用户程序中可用FROM 指令将其读入以便进行相应的故障处理,BFM#29 其他各位出错信息如表4-4所示。 11)BFM#30:存放模块识别码K2010
表4-4 BFM#29状态
注:其中b4~b7,b13~b15未定义。
例如若BFM#22的G1、O1位(增益、零点 位)均置1,则存放在BFM#23和BFM#24中 的零点和增益设定值就可送入CH1中的零点 和增益值寄存器中。各输入通道的增益与 零点既可统一调整也可单独调整。
8) BFM#23:存放设定零点值 (以5mV/20μA为步距),默认值为0。
9) BFM#24:存放设定增益值 (以5mV/20μA为步距),默认值为5000。
存入相应缓冲数据寄存器) 5) 调节输入模拟量直至达到相应增益值。 6) 增益(GAIN)按钮一次(增益数字量就存入相应缓
冲数据寄存器) 其他通道的增益偏置值设置可依上述步骤同样进行,各
通道设置完毕将方式开关旋至READY位置。
当模块初始化设置完成,在程序运行过程 中示需要,可用FROM指令从相应缓冲数据寄存 器读入数据。
2) BFM#1~#4:平均值采样次数设定。
设定范围为1~4096。超过此范围按默认值8处理。
3) BFM#5~#8:存放输入的平均值数字量
4) BFM#9~#12:存放输入的当前值数字量
5) BFM#20 :快速重置默认位。
置1时各设定值恢复到默认值;置0时允许重新设 置,默认值定为H0000。
1、 FX-4AD的主要技术指标 每一个输入通道设置成电流输入或电压输入方 式 两种输入方式下的主要技术指标如表4-2所示
表4-2 FX-4AD技术指标
2、模块的编号与外部连线 特殊功能模块通过软电缆接在FX2主机右侧的
I/O扩展总线上,从最近主机的那个特殊功能模块 开始顺序编号为0~7号。如图4-1
为确保可靠无误,在进行初始化处理和读 取相应数据前都必须先读取BFM#30模块识别 码以便对模块进行确认。
BFM#0 的默认值为H0000,CH1~CH4都以电压 信号输入方式工作。
例如:在图4-1中如果程序运行中执行
指令后 CH1~CH4的工作方式分别是: CH1为电压信号输入,信号范围是-10V~+10V CH2为电流信号输入,信号范围是+4mA~+20mA CH3为电流信号输入,信号范围是-20mA~+20mA CH4关闭
PLC读取,另外12个空置不用
表4-3 FX-4AD BFM#0~BFM#31的分配
( 续上表 )
1)BFM#0:输入方式设定,十六进制4位数表示各 通道的初始化内容,从最低开始依次控制通道 CH1~CH4,每一位的有效数范围是0~3:
0-输入为电压信号,信号范围为-10~+10V; 1-输入为电流信号,信号范围为+4~+20mA; 2-输入为电流信号,信号范围为-20~+20mA; 3-通道关闭,不接受任何信号
图4-3 增益值和零点值的调整
模块的零点与增益调整也可用模块上的增益和偏置调节 按钮与选择开关。无论采用何种方法设置前都必须先将 H0001写入BFM#21。
采用硬件设置的步骤是: 1)模块与PLC主机连接如并接上电源 2) 将FX-4AD方式开关旋至CH1 3)将输入模拟量与CH1相连,调节输入量到需要数值。 4) 按下偏置按钮(OFFSET)一次(偏置值的数字量就